YERMO – A 41-year-old Lancaster woman lost her life in a single-vehicle collision on Fort Irwin Road north of the 15 freeway on Monday morning. At around 6:10 a.m. Ivonne Iturralde was driving a Honda Civic southbound on Fort Irwin Road.
For reasons that remain under investigation, the vehicle carrying only Iturralde went out of control crossing onto the northbound lane of traffic and left the road at the east shoulder. The California Highway Patrol (CHP) and emergency medical personnel responded to the scene.
Iturralde was pronounced dead at the scene as a result of her injuries. The collision remains under investigation by the CHP. The family of Iturralde has set up a Go Fund Me account in order to give her a proper memorial service and burial.
